Decluttering Your Digital Life
Just as physical clutter can weigh you down, so can digital clutter. Take the time to organize your digital files, unsubscribe from unwanted emails, and delete apps that no longer serve you. Set boundaries for your screen time and create tech-free zones in your home. This can significantly reduce stress and improve your mental well-being. Consider using apps that help you track your screen time and set limits. Additionally, regularly backing up your important files can prevent data loss and give you peace of mind.

Eco-Friendly Cleaning Products
Switching to eco-friendly cleaning products is a simple yet impactful change you can make. Many conventional cleaning products contain harsh chemicals that can harm both your health and the environment. Opt for natural cleaning solutions like vinegar, baking soda, and essential oils. These alternatives are not only effective but also safer for your family and pets. You can find numerous DIY recipes online for making your own cleaning products. This not only reduces your environmental footprint but also saves you money in the long run.
